Godrej Consumer Appoints Nisaba Godrej As New MD And CEO

Nisaba Godrej has been appointed as the new CEO and MD of Godrej Consumer, succeeding Vivek Gambhir, who recently resigned from the said positions, citing personal reasons. He will step down from both of his positions on 30th June, 2020. Nisaba, who currently serves as the Executive Chairperson of Godrej Consumer Products Limited (GCPL), will officially take over the reins of these roles from 1st July, 2020. Godrej Consumers confirmed that Gambhir’s resignation had been accepted by the Board of Directors at its meeting held on 9th June, 2020. Gambhir will continue as a full-time Director on the company’s Board till 30th September, 2020.

As per media reports, Nisaba said, “I would like to thank the Board for reposing their confidence in me. Humanity is going through difficult times right now and GCPL is committed to doing whatever is necessary to serve its stakeholders and community. I look forward to working closely with our talented team to drive our company ahead with clarity, hard work, kindness and a strong sense of purpose, to emerge stronger on the other side”.

In a media statement, Godrej Consumers shared, “Nisaba Godrej, who is currently serving as a whole-time director has been appointed as the managing director till the conclusion of her existing term i.e. September 30, 2022. This appointment too was approved by the board at its meeting held today based on the recommendation of the Nomination and Remuneration Committee.”

The board of directors has requested her to continue as chairperson of the board until March 31, 2022, and have accordingly designated her as chairperson and managing director. The appointments are subject to regulatory provisions. Nisaba is also the chairperson of NPO – Teach for India and is placed on-board of Godrej Agrovet and VIP Industries.
